Emerging Cyber Threats and Trends

The rise of sophisticated cyber threats is evident as attackers become more innovative. Common trends include:

  • Ransomware Evolution: Ransomware attacks are becoming more targeted, with attackers using advanced tactics to breach security systems.
  • IoT Vulnerabilities: The proliferation of Internet of Things (IoT) devices creates new attack vectors for cybercriminals.
  • Supply Chain Attacks: Hackers increasingly target suppliers and partners to breach larger organizations, making it crucial to secure the entire supply chain.

Best Practices for Threat Detection

To combat these threats, organizations should implement the following best practices:

  1. Regular Security Audits: Conducting frequent audits can help identify vulnerabilities before they are exploited.
  2. Employee Training: Training staff on recognizing phishing scams and other tactics can reduce the risk of breaches.
  3. Implementing Multi-Factor Authentication (MFA): MFA adds an extra layer of security that is crucial in preventing unauthorized access.

Measuring the Effectiveness of NAGA2000

To ensure that NAGA2000 is providing adequate protection, businesses must measure its effectiveness regularly.

Performance Indicators for Cybersecurity

Key performance indicators (KPIs) to consider include:

  • Incident Response Time: Measure how quickly the organization responds to detected threats.
  • Number of Detected Threats: Track the number of threats identified and neutralized by the system.
  • User Training Effectiveness: Assess the frequency of security incidents related to human error.
